Archaeology Notes

NS97SE 13 9836 7315.

(NS 9836 7315) Standing Stone (NR)

OS 6" map (1968)

This standing stone, a narrow upright pointed boulder of schist, stands 3'10" high and is 1'6" wide at base, which is roughly pentagonal.

RCAHMS 1929, visited 1923

As described.

Visited by OS (JLD) 5 December 1952

Moved to side of field.

Information from A McLean, Edinburgh, 13 March 1980.

Standing stone no longer exists.

Visited by RCAHMS (JBS) 12 August 1985.

Field Visit (8 May 1923)

Standing Stone.

In the fourth field north-east of Gormyre Farm is a narrow, upright, pointed boulder of schist, 3 feet 10 inches high and 1 foot 6 inches wide at base, which is roughly pentagonal. The greatest width on the east face is 20 inches, on the west face 8 inches; but the faces die into each other at the upper part till the section becomes triangular.

RCAHMS 1929, visited 8 May 1923
